The Russia-Ukraine war has reached a boiling point. Ukrainian drone strikes late Monday knocked out power across multiple Russian regions, with Zaporozhye and Kherson plunging into darkness. Over 104,000 people were left without electricity, and hospitals are relying on backup generators. The strikes...
